How do you recreate this look at home?

  1. Prep: remove old polish, soak off any gel properly, and shape into coffin with a glass file in one direction.
  2. Push back cuticles gently — never cut — and wipe each nail with isopropyl or a dehydrator so base coat actually grips.
  3. Decide length: shorter wears harder; longer photographs bigger. Match your real week, not your fantasy one.
  4. Lay down your base coat, then two thin coats of mocha, capping the free edge each time — capped edges are the anti-chip secret nobody markets.
  5. Add the abstract swirl work in thin layers. Thin layers cure fully; thick ones wrinkle, bubble and lift within days.
  6. Seal everything with a quality top coat along the edge, oil your cuticles, and give hard tasks 24 hours before full wear.
